Mold Abatement Service in Dallas, TX
Mold abatement services involve identifying and removing mold growth from residential properties to improve indoor air quality and prevent potential health issues. This service typically covers projects such as mold removal from walls, ceilings, basements, attics, and HVAC systems. Property owners often seek mold abatement after discovering persistent mold growth, water damage, or high humidity levels that promote mold development. Before requesting mold abatement, homeowners should understand the extent of the mold problem, including whether it is localized or widespread, and be prepared to address underlying moisture issues to prevent future growth.
It is important for property owners to know that mold abatement involves careful removal of mold-contaminated materials and thorough cleaning to eliminate spores. Clarifying the scope of work, including whether structural repairs or moisture mitigation are needed, can help ensure the project meets expectations. Additionally, understanding the presence of mold in hidden areas, such as behind walls or under flooring, can influence the approach taken to fully resolve the issue and restore a safe indoor environment.

Common Mold Abatement Service Jobs
Mold Remediation - removal of mold growth from walls, ceilings, and surfaces to improve indoor air quality.
Attic Mold Removal - addressing mold issues in attic spaces caused by humidity or leaks.
Basement Mold Cleanup - eliminating mold in basements resulting from moisture intrusion or flooding.
Bathroom Mold Removal - treating mold growth caused by high humidity and poor ventilation.
Ceiling and Wall Mold Treatment - cleaning and treating mold on interior surfaces to prevent spreading.
Post-Remediation Testing - verifying mold removal effectiveness and ensuring a safe indoor environment.
Mold Abatement Service Questions
What is mold abatement? Mold abatement involves removing mold growth from affected areas and preventing future contamination to protect property health.
When is mold abatement needed? It is recommended when visible mold is present or when a moisture problem has caused mold growth in a property.
What types of projects require mold abatement? Projects include cleaning mold from walls, ceilings, HVAC systems, and other surfaces impacted by moisture or water damage.
What should property owners know about mold abatement? Proper removal and moisture control are essential to prevent mold from returning and to ensure a healthy indoor environment.
